About Me

I started my lower primary at ayuelo nursery school then proceeded to Diep primary school for my upper primary school where i finished in the year 2009. Due to lack of school fees i did not join secondary immediately but was forced to stay at home for 1year as my parents raised admission fees.

Finally i managed to get admitted but was later forced to drop out of school after persistently sent home for school fees. That is when i opted to start cooking chapati for sale in my neighborhood. A business i have now done for a couple of years.

My hobby is cooking and it is for this reason that developed the desire to start a business out of it.

My Business

My business is generally cooking and seliing chapati in my neighbourhood. Chapati is one of the staple foods in the area and for that reason it is ever on demand.
I chose this business because it is in line with my hobby and am so passionate about cooking.

Typical cost include not limited to wheat flour, cooking oil and charcoal.I use the profits to my rent, support my siblings and re invest partly for growth.

Loan Proposal

I will supplement this loan with my personal savings to purchase a bundle of wheat flour which currently retails at 1560KES.

I envision high demand during this festive season hence the need to set stock in advance.

Profit is likely to be supernormal owing to the excess demand anticipated.
